The Department of Biochemistry and Molecular Medicine is seeking a Research Lab Technician II to join its team. The Research Lab Technician II will assist Dr. Suhn Rhie on various research projects to understand transcriptional mechanisms of human diseases.

Responsibilities:

  • Perform genomic and epigenomic experiments using cutting-edge molecular biology techniques (e.g. ChIP-seq, CUT&RUN, RNA-seq, CRISPR/Cas9, Hi-C, Micro-C, DNA methylation) in human cells

  • Execute experiments with the use of antibodies (western blots, immunoprecipitations, etc) and with standard molecular biology techniques (such as PCR amplification, DNA extraction, cloning, and gel electrophoresis)

  • Learn new techniques quickly and a strict attention to details of experimental protocols

  • Provide general and specific laboratory support such as ordering supplies, coordinating lab safety, organizing laboratory materials and supplies, and maintaining laboratory equipment

  • Possess excellent organizational and communication skills to collaborate successfully in the multi-lab nature of this project

  • Write, report, and present experimental results

  • Work with other lab members to perform experiments and share research findings and skills

  • Utilize standard word processing programs (Word, Excel, Power point, etc.)
